About Jiangtao Li
Jiangtao Li is a scholar working on Surfaces, Coatings and Films, Ceramics and Composites and Organic Chemistry, having authored 39 papers that have together received 979 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Plasma Diagnostics and Applications (5 papers), Plasma Applications and Diagnostics (4 papers) and High-pressure geophysics and materials (4 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Organic Chemistry (619 citations), Radiology, Nuclear Medicine and Imaging (156 citations) and Inorganic Chemistry (84 citations). Jiangtao Li has collaborated with scholars based in China, Singapore and United States. Frequent co-authors include Zhiyong Jiang, Xiaowei Zhao, Baokun Qiao, Yanli Yin, Yi‐Kang Pu, Xi-Ming Zhu, Qing Li, Xinyi Ye, Yan-E Zhang and Mei‐Xiang Wang. Their work appears in journals such as Journal of the American Chemical Society, Angewandte Chemie International Edition and Nature Communications.
